Nuestra Historia

Villa Auristela was the dream of an indiano—like so many others, he traveled to Mexico at the end of the 19th century with the intention of prospering and eventually returning to his homeland with the fortune he had made in the Americas.

It was at the beginning of the 20th century that he built the villa, naming it after his second wife, Auristela.

In the 1960s, the property began a gradual decline that eventually led to severe deterioration.

In 2000, the villa was rebuilt and entered a second period of splendor, undergoing a profound restoration that preserved its essence while adapting it to the needs and comforts of modern times.
